  • House Committee on Transportation and Infrastructure
    Member
    The Transportation and Infrastructure Committee has jurisdiction over all modes of transportation: aviation, maritime and waterborne transportation, highways, bridges, mass transit, and railroads. The Committee also has jurisdiction over other aspects of our national infrastructure, such as clean water and waste water management, the transport of resources by pipeline, flood damage reduction, the management of federally owned real estate and public buildings, the development of economically depressed rural and urban areas, disaster preparedness and response, and hazardous materials transportation.
  • House Committee on Science, Space, and Technology
    Member
    The Committee on Science, Space, and Technology has a jurisdiction over a range of matters related to energy research and development, federally owned or operated non-military energy laboratories, astronautical research and development, civil aviation, environmental research and development; marine research, and more. The Committee oversees the National Institute of Standards and Technology, National Aeronautics and Space Administration, National Science Foundation, and National Weather Service. It also reviews laws, programs, and Government activities relating to non-military research and development to report back to the House.
